    Default Problem with Janty Ego-T (JETS) LR atomizer

    Hello, everyone,

    I have recently moved up to Ego, as my third e-cig, and im very happy with it, but i have a problem with the LR atomizer that came in kit. While my average atomizer is working flawlessly and working beyond my expectations i have a serious issue wit LR atomizer. After a usage of few days, it became an unbearable experience. It is hurting my throat and even tongue. Not just the taste, but it is really painful to smoke it. Do not know how to describe it, but i guess more experienced e-cig users should know what i mean - the vapor really hurts as soon it touches inside of mouth. I have read that there might be some clogging in the very atomizer, so i took 96% alcohol and washed it as youtube instructions tells. It did not help. Also, i have red that direct dripping would help, and it does, but helps for about 3-5 breathe-ins. Afterwards the pain is back. I have tried different fluids, VG and PG, but that does not change anything. I also have reviewed options for debridging this atomizer to get rid of tissue that might been burnt to coil of atomizer, but before that, i would like to consult with people here.     THE LR is a juice hog. Basically the tank ain't feeding the liquid to the atty quick enough. What type a liquid are you using (concentration PG/VG) it should be 80/20 tops IMO for LRs.

    Take a paper clip and slightly lower the wick onto the bridge of the atty (by pushingthe wick down through the hole of the spike). This is known to help. It doesn't take much.
